Dear Nick,
if you're having problems with the stability here's what you can try to do:
1. download & install latest beta firmware according to this post:
viewtopic.php?f=168&t=187512. turn off autoscan & clear the history. Both options you will find under SETUP -> SYSTEM -> Autoscan Storage / Clear History
NOTE: you can now try again to run the player and the jukebox. If you're still having problems go on with the following:
3. Update to the latest YAMJ. Therefore please first uninstall the existing YAMJ installation from your PC and remove all files that are leftover.
3.1. download & install YAMJ installer from our homepage:
32bit:
http://www.acryan.com/downloads/YAMJ_In ... 0_i386.zip64bit:
http://www.acryan.com/downloads/YAMJ_In ... .0_x64.zip3.2. remove the /lib and /properties folder from the installation dir on your HDD
3.3. download and extract the latest YAMJ from Omertons MediaPlayer Site to the installation folder on your HDD and overwrite eventually existing files:
http://mediaplayersite.com/YAMJ_Latest4. make sure you have your files named correctly. There are guides on how to do that here:
http://code.google.com/p/moviejukebox/w/list5. run the jukebox again and scan your files/folders.
You shouldn't have the reboot problem now anymore and due to the fact that you disabled the scanning and history the player should react faster as well.
As for the network speeds you didn't mention what speeds you get. Do keep in mind that the transfer is limited to 100mbit and the streaming does 1000mbit.
The problem with Youtube has been confirmed a long time ago. This is a problem that lies in the SDK we get from our chipset manufacturer and until now they have been unable to resolve this. I am afraid that there will be no fix for this anytime soon - so don't use your own login for now. The normal browsing / search / watching should be no problem.
